Leading Law firm based in Manchester is currently recruiting for an experienced Payroll Advisor.

**The Team**

Currently consists of a Payroll Manager, two Senior Payroll Advisors and a Payroll Advisor running two English payrolls and two Scottish payrolls for approx. 2000 employees.

**Key Responsibilities**
- Work closely with the other Payroll colleagues to carry out all aspects of running the payrolls and provide cover and assistance with the Scottish payrolls as required
- Ensuring that all starters and leavers are processed promptly, accurately and in good time for payroll deadlines on the payroll, pension and the HR systems
- Prepare manual calculations where necessary
- Prepare and transmit BACS files in accordance with bureau deadlines
- Calculate and process maternity calculations and P11D information and the PSA
- Pension including auto-enrolment, monthly pension assessments, payment of the pension contributions
- Processing month end reports and journals for Finance, and reconciling Payroll GL accounts
- Payment of the HMRC, third party payments and ad-hoc payments to employees
- Liaise with HR and Finance as required to fulfil the job role
- Provide feedback and be involved with process improvement
- Take on any additional work as required as the job evolves

**Essential Skills & Experience**
- Good overall payroll knowledge including manual tax & NIC calculations, and statutory leave such as SMP and ShPP.
